Transaction e4427bd65a95aa515a185612eeba42b5df5dcaec4cd30184907e943934413d2e
1 Input
1 Output
-
e4427bd65a95aa515a185612eeba42b5df5dcaec4cd30184907e943934413d2e:0
- value
- 123476
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 860477f994b413e64c4fb5c372dde6aa6572d4fc OP_EQUAL
- address
- 3DudpjfZcMiLgRLdtLszuvuBPcBng9NVKz